IRVINE, Calif., August 8, 2012 – Paragon Software Group (PSG), a leader in data backup, disaster recovery, and data migration solutions, announces the release of Paragon Image Backup for Windows 8 and Server 2012, a complete backup and recovery software tool for all Windows 8 versions, including the new RTM. Targeted to IT professionals and technology enthusiasts exploring Windows 8, Paragon Image Backup for Windows 8 and Server 2012 supports the new Windows Server 2012 Resilient File System (ReFS) – which is highly resistant to corruptions and storage failures, is optimized for storing large files and data, and enables users to work with ultra-large volume sizes – allowing quick and easy creation of ReFS partition images.
Testing a new OS always introduces the risk of third-party software incompatibility or system corruption. To avoid the possibility of losing valuable data, Paragon Image Backup for Windows 8 and Windows Server 2012 allows users to create a backup image of the system, and restore it under Linux or directly on Windows any time it is needed. Paragon Image Backup for Windows 8 and Server 2012 is based on Paragon’s Universal File System Driver technology, integrating the company's 18 years of file system development experience.
“For anyone interested in the latest Windows 8-generation family but are having concerns about the system’s safety, Paragon Image Backup for Windows 8 and Server 2012 ensures complete protection as the first and only backup and recovery tool available for the newest Windows OS, demonstrating Paragon’s market-leading position in data security for the entire file system spectrum,” commented Konstantin Komarov, CEO of Paragon Software.
Features include:
- Support for the latest Windows 8 and Windows Server 2012;
- Full ReFS read/write support under Windows;
- Read only access to unmounted ReFS volumes under Linux and Windows environments;
- Support for the new ReFS: backup, restore, and browsing under Windows and Linux;
- Live Windows backup. Create an image-based copy of the whole disk system, or separate volumes and place them locally, to CD/DVD/BD, or on the net. The use of Paragon disk-imaging technology and Microsoft VSS (Volume Shadow Copy Service) tackles the problem of backing up running applications and system locked files.
- Flexible recovery. Restore the whole backup image, or only particular files under Windows or from the Linux/DOS recovery environment.
- Additional maintenance functions. The Linux/DOS recovery environment includes basic functions for initializing, partitioning and formatting hard disks.

News(City of Industry, CA) – TP-Link, a global provider of networking products, has released its 450Mbps Wireless N Dual Band PCI Express Adapter (TL-WDN4800), which allows users to connect a desktop computer to a wireless network to access a high-speed wireless network connection.
The adapter complies with IEEE 802.11a/b/g/n and can access the 2.4GHz or 5GHz channels to provide wireless speeds of up to 450Mbps. The speed is ideal for users seeking a highly robust, bandwidth intensive wireless networking experience for HD video streaming and online gaming.
Dual Band technology allows users to connect with a 2.4GHz or 5GHz network. This allows you to check e-mail and browse the Internet using the 2.4GHz band or stream HD movies and other media on the 5GHz band. The 5GHz band provides a distinct advantage because unlike the crowded 2.4GHz band, which is shared with microwaves, cordless phones and other wireless networks, the 5GHz band has much less interference and can provide a more stable wireless signal.
Both the adapter’s 2.4GHz and 5GHz bands support the maximum speed of up to 450Mbps, which generates a maximum theoretical wireless throughput. Also included are three antennas to increase wireless performance and stability.
Advanced security features such as WPA/WPA2 encryption standards ensure your wireless connection is safe from intruders.
TL-WDN4800 comes with a CD utility that makes setting up a network so easy that even for novice users should be up and running in minutes. MSRP of the TL-WDN4800 is $44.99
The adapter supports Windows 7(32/64bits), Windows Vista(32/64bits), Windows XP(32/64bits)

SIGGRAPH 2012 — LOS ANGELES — Aug. 7, 2012 —NVIDIA today launched the second generation of its breakthrough workstation platform, NVIDIA® Maximus™, featuring Kepler™, the fastest, most efficient GPU architecture.
The Maximus platform, introduced in November, gives workstation users the ability to simultaneously perform complex analysis and visualization on a single machine. Now supported by Kepler-based GPUs, Maximus delivers unparalleled performance and efficiency to professionals in fields as varied as manufacturing, visual effects and oil exploration.
Maximus initially broke new ground as a single system that handles interactive graphics and the compute-intensive number crunching required to simulate or render them – resulting in dramatically accelerated workflows. With this second generation of Maximus, compute work is assigned to run on the new NVIDIA Tesla® K20 GPU computing accelerator, freeing up the new NVIDIA Quadro K5000 GPU to handle graphics functions. Maximus unified technology transparently and automatically assigns visualization and simulation or rendering work to the right processor.
“With the parallel processing capabilities enabled by NVIDIA Maximus systems, we can now be 10 times more creative,” said Alan Barrington, a designer at the Mercedes-Benz Advanced Design Center California. “With the NVIDIA Maximus-powered environment, we can continue to refine and improve our design, right up to the last minute. We can stay efficient and multitask. We no longer have to settle for less or to compromise on our creativity.”
NVIDIA Maximus: Boosting Graphics and Compute
Powered by the Kepler architecture, the second generation of Maximus improves both the visualization and computation capabilities of the platform.
Key NVIDIA Quadro K5000 GPU features include:
- Bindless Textures that give users the ability to reference over 1 million textures directly in memory while reducing CPU overhead
- FXAA/TXAA film-style anti-aliasing technologies for outstanding image quality
- Increased frame buffer capacity of 4GB, plus a next-generation PCIe-3 bus interconnect that accelerates data movement by 2x compared with PCIe-2
- An all-new display engine capable of driving up to four displays simultaneously with a single K5000
- Display Port 1.2 support for resolutions up to 3840x2160 @60Hz
Key NVIDIA Tesla K20 GPU features include:
- SMX streaming multiprocessor technology for up to a 3x performance per watt advantage1
- Dynamic Parallelism and Hyper-Q GPU technologies for simplified parallel programming and dramatically faster performance
